1981 Aria SB700 in good overall condition. It does have a few age related small dinks, I've tried to show, but nothing too horrendous. All in good working order. It has the orginal knobs, but I don't think the coil tap swich is orginal. It comes in a generic hard case and I can send by courier at the buyer's expense.

Both of these were already stripped when I got them, so I had them professionally refinished in a slightly aged Nitro Lake Placid Blue. They are not relic'ed, but do show checking in the lacquer, and have since picked up a one or two minor scuffs and dings. I thought I'd list them together just in case someone wanted a matching pair! '68 Jazz - £3250 As stated, it's been refinished and the head-stock has been painted to match. The logo is obviously not original, but is sort of correct for '68. It does match the style of what was only partially left of the original. Pots are dated '66, Pickups March '68. The machine heads are original elephant ear type, probably the last year Jazzes were produced with them. It plays REALLY well and I cant believe I'm selling it, but needs must. Weight is 9.42 lbs. It had a full set up by John White just over a year ago. It comes in an original Fender case '79 Precision - £1250 Original Pickups, but I'm unsure of the pickguard, assume not. Pots are not original. Weight is 9lb 12 Oz and it too plays really well. I would add that although the serial No implies '79, the routing looks later to me, so could be '80 or '81.
